Quote:
Originally Posted by AZ_Bmw_550 View Post
What method did you use to mount the splitters? Double sided tape, betalink or hardware, or some other combination? Thanks for any info.
To be honest with you they can actually stay with out any. Fitment is real tight and it's like it has to snap in place. But I used double sided tape for security and 3 screws under for the theives just in case.
